EcoVia EC has a 3-4 week residual per the manufacturer. The Bifen IT has a residual of up to 30 days outdoors and up to 90 days indoors.
The Bifen and Ecovia are both labeled for many of the same pests, however, the Bifen is labeled to target more insects. For example, the Bifen is labeled to control up to 75 different insects including carpet beetles whereas the Ecovia is not. The ingredients in EcoVia EC are Thyme Oil - 20.0% 2-Phenethyl Propionate - 14.0% Rosemary Oil - 8.0%.
EcoVia EC can be use on a sprayer, backpack sprayer or mist blower, power sprayer, mechanical aerosol misting/fogging equipment, (ULV or thermal), automated spray systems or other conventional application equipment. Yes, EcoVia EC can be toxic to honey bees that may come in contact with a treated surface. To minimize the risk of harm to bees, it is recommended to apply in the early morning or in the evening when bees are least active, and to avoid applying to any plants that are actively blooming.

EcoVia EC is comparable to Essentria IC Pro in that they are both all natural. While their ingredients are slightly different the biggest difference is that they are made by two different manufacturers. The IC Pro is also not labeled for as many pests as the EcoVia EC.
EcoVia EC is a top choice as a natural insecticide option, it is labeled kills of a wide range of flying, crawling and sucking insects such as mosquitoes, ants, cockroaches, spiders, fleas, bed bugs, flies, wasps, ticks, brown marmorated stink bugs, kudzu bugs, white flies, aphids, and many more. EcoVia EC can safely be applied in and around homes, businesses, near and over water such as boat docks and pool areas without harming aquatic life, as well as numerous other areas. People and pets should be out of the area during treatment until dry, typically about 4-6 hours.
EcoVia can be used in thermal foggers for control of mosquitoes and other pests. Per the label: FOGGING: For ULV (cold fog) and thermal fog applications, apply undiluted or dilute with light mineral oil or another suitable non-phytotoxic diluent. Use up to 0.25-1.5 fl oz of product per 1000 sq ft of ground surface area, or up to 10-60 fl oz per acre. Use higher rates for heavy vegetation and/or when target insect populations are high. For best results, apply when insects are most active and when conditions are conducive to keeping the fog close to the ground.

In a cold/ULV Fogger, you can dilute concentrates like EcoVia EC with either water or with oil. Typically you would dilute with water whenever possible outdoors to reduce the risk of phytotoxicity on the plants you are treating. Per the product label, use up to 0.25-1.5 fl oz of product per 1000 sq ft of ground surface area, or up to 10-60 fl oz per acre. EcoVia EC is labeled for treating springtails, and does not contain an Insect Growth Regulator. IGR's are not necessary when treating for springtails. Springtails indicate that there is a moisture issue because they breed in walls or under slabs where a moisture issue may exist. Typically, pesticides alone will not take care of a springtail problem. It is required to fix whatever moisture issue is causing the problem.
